What are the specific laws that define sanctions for contractors who engage in fraudulent practices or violate contracting regulations in Costa Rica?
Specific laws that define sanctions for contractors in Costa Rica include the Administrative Contracting Law and its Regulations. These regulations establish fraudulent practices, such as collusion or the presentation of false information, as serious offenses. Sanctions can range from fines to suspension or prohibition from participating in contracting processes, depending on the severity of the violation and the particular circumstances of the case.
What is the role of fintech in financial inclusion in Guatemala?
Fintech plays an important role in financial inclusion in Guatemala. These fintech companies offer innovative and accessible financial services, using digital technologies to reach segments of the population that have traditionally been excluded from the financial system. Fintechs provide solutions such as mobile payments, money transfers, peer-to-peer lending and automated financial advice. By offering affordable and convenient financial services, fintechs expand access to financial services and promote financial inclusion in the country.

What are the specific measures to prevent money laundering in the real estate sector in Guatemala?
In the real estate sector in Guatemala, specific measures to prevent money laundering include verifying the identity of those involved in transactions, obtaining information on the origin of funds, and cooperating with authorities to report suspicious transactions. Customer due diligence is essential in this context.
